Commonsku Hits $1 Billion in Network Volume

The milestone comes a decade since the company’s founding.

Commonsku, a cloud-based CRM, order management and social collaboration platform for the promotional products industry, has reached $1 billion in network volume.

The milestone means that distributors operating on the commonsku platform have, in total, reached the 10-figure revenue tally – a sign of collective success.

Mark and Catherine Graham, co-founders, commonsku

“One billion dollars in network volume is an acknowledgment of the number of distributors who want an efficient workflow to help them scale,” said Catherine Graham, CEO/co-founder of commonsku, in referencing the platform’s ability to help businesses’ manage growth effectively.

Graham continued: “This milestone is not only a reflection of the demand in the market but also a reflection of the incredible growth our distributors have achieved. That’s what gets us up in the morning and what we’re truly honored to be a part of.”

Graham, along with her husband, Mark, founded commonsku in 2011. Their intent was to create what they described as a world-class business software for the promo industry. The desire to do so was rooted in challenges they faced in scaling the distributorship they then owned and operated – Toronto-based Rightsleeve.

“At the time, we were struggling to scale our business due to inefficient processes,” said Mark Graham, commonsku co-founder/chief brand officer. “We wanted not just a software system, but a new solution entirely, one that would provide a seamless, efficient workflow while easily connecting our team, our suppliers and our industry colleagues through one shared experience.”

According to the Grahams, commonsku has grown from a small community of distributors to a large network that includes some of the biggest distributors in the industry, including firms that appear on Counselor’s list of the 40 largest distributors in the industry.

“We could not be more excited for what the future holds for our industry,” said Catherine Graham.

The Grahams sold Rightsleeve to Top 40 distributor Genumark (asi/204588) in 2019. The couple, who rank 49th on Counselor’s Power 50 list of the promo industry’s most influential people, have since devoted their attention to commonsku.
